Swimming Pool Installation in New Jersey

Pool installation is the construction of a new swimming pool: laying out and excavating the site, setting the wall structure and plumbing, installing the filtration equipment, fitting the liner or finish, completing the surround, and filling and balancing the water for the first time.

How a pool build runs

The process starts on site. We assess access, grade, drainage and water-table conditions, choose a practical equipment-pad location, and consider how the pool relates to the house, sun and surrounding landscape. Construction then moves through layout and excavation, wall-panel setting and bracing, plumbing and pressure testing, equipment installation, liner fitting, coping and surround work, filling, system startup and initial water balancing.

Permits, inspections, electrical work, fencing and local safety requirements vary by municipality. They belong in the project plan from the beginning, so the sequence, responsibilities and required approvals are clear before construction reaches a critical stage.

Choosing a size and shape

Bigger is not automatically better. A well-planned pool leaves room to walk around it, position furniture and use the rest of the yard. Depth should reflect how your family will actually swim, stand, play or dive. Shape, steps, benches, access and the choice of vinyl liner should be considered together. We also explain how pool size, equipment and added features affect long-term pool maintenance and operating needs.
